Baraniuk, "Hybrid Linear/Bilinear Time-Scale Analysis," 1996.https://hdl.handle.net/1911/20199Conference PaperWe introduce a new method for the time-scale analysis of nonstationary signals. Our work leverages the success of the â time-frequency distribution series/cross-term deleted representationsâ into the time-scale domain to match wide-band signals that are not well modeled in terms of time and frequency shifts. Using a wavelet decomposition and the Bertrand (see J. Math. Phys., vol.33, p.2515-27, 1992) time-scale distribution, we locally balance linearity and bilinearity in order to provide good resolution while suppressing troublesome interference components. The theory of frames provides a unifying perspective and leads us to insights into the cross-term deleted representations.engDSP for CommunicationsHybrid Linear/Bilinear Time-Scale AnalysisConference paper
